Plain-English summary
Senior Corps Distance Volunteering Act
This bill directs the Corporation for National and Community Service to establish an online service platform to connect volunteers in the National Senior Service Corps with service projects, and enable the volunteers to carry out distance volunteering on an online network.
The corporation shall provide outreach services to promote the platform, including outreach to institutions of higher education, the Department of Veterans Affairs for mentorship projects, and state and local governments for community engagement projects.
